🚍 Jeju Island Travel Guide: Getting Around Jeju
Jeju Island has a surprisingly diverse transportation network. You can easily explore the island using:
- Public Bus: Inexpensive and connects most major attractions
- Rental Car: Ideal for freedom lovers and remote areas
- Taxi Tours: Good for families and travelers with specific plans
- Tourist Shuttle: Hop-on, hop-off buses tailored for visitors
Pro tip: Download KakaoMap or Naver Map for real-time bus tracking. T-money or Cashbee cards work seamlessly on most routes.
🏨 Jeju Island Travel Guide: Where to Stay
Jeju offers accommodations for every type of traveler. Depending on your itinerary, consider staying in:
- Jeju City: Close to the airport and perfect for night markets, shopping, and short trips
- Seogwipo: Coastal area with scenic views, waterfalls, and peaceful ambiance
- Hallim & Aewol: Instagram-friendly cafés, beautiful beaches, and quiet vibes
Book early if traveling during cherry blossom or autumn foliage seasons!
🌋 Jeju Island Travel Guide: Top Attractions
Jeju is filled with nature, history, and quirky sights. These are the most iconic stops:
- Hallasan Mountain: Korea’s tallest peak with stunning trails
- Seongsan Ilchulbong: “Sunrise Peak” with an epic crater view
- Manjanggul Cave: UNESCO-listed lava tube, a must for geology fans
- Cheonjiyeon & Jeongbang Waterfalls: Both located in Seogwipo and photogenic
- Jeju Folk Village & O’sulloc Tea Museum: Great for families and culture seekers
🍜 Jeju Island Travel Guide: Local Food Must-Trys
Your Jeju experience isn’t complete without indulging in its local delicacies:
- Black Pork BBQ: Smoky, tender pork grilled over charcoal
- Abalone Porridge (Jeonbokjuk): Popular breakfast with a health boost
- Seafood Hotpot: Fresh ocean flavors in a bubbling pot
- Tangerine Products: Juice, chocolate, and souvenirs galore
📌 Jeju Island Travel Guide: Smart Travel Tips
- Download Korean travel apps in advance (translation & navigation)
- Spring and fall offer the best weather with fewer crowds
- Portable Wi-Fi or SIM cards are essential for navigation
- Carry cash for rural areas, though cards are widely accepted
